Exploring How Mercy Can Transform Our Hearts and Communities

Inspirational speaker on stage with text 'When Mercy Overcomes the World'.

The Transformative Power of Mercy

In a world often dominated by harshness and judgment, the message of mercy shines brightly. The series "Transformed by Mercy," with its focus on Romans 12:9–21, unfolds a profound truth: mercy is not just an action, but a transformational force that can change hearts and lives. This exploration of mercy invites us to not only receive it but to also extend it to others, particularly in a time where kindness is needed most.

In 'When Mercy Overcomes the World', the discussion dives into the impact of mercy, exploring key insights that sparked deeper analysis on our end.

Why Mercy Matters in Our Daily Lives

Mercy serves as a powerful reminder of God’s grace and unconditional love towards us. When we reflect on how mercy affects our lives, we begin to understand why extending it to others is paramount. From a simple act of forgiveness to offering support to those in need, mercy creates a ripple effect that encourages community and compassion. Think about how impactful it feels when someone shows you kindness during a tough time; that’s the power of mercy in action!

Practical Ways to Show Mercy

As committed Christians, we can embody mercy in various ways. Encouraging our families to practice empathy in everyday situations can lead to powerful lessons. For example, when conflicts arise, remind your children to think about how they would feel in the other person's shoes, nurturing their understanding and compassion. Additionally, consider organizing community service projects where families and church groups actively engage in helping those less fortunate. This not only spreads mercy but can also bring families closer together.

The Role of Mercy in Building Community

Instead of reinforce divisions, mercy plays a critical role in bridging gaps between diverse groups. It offers a chance to connect with others who may be different from us. In church settings, discussing stories of mercy found in the Bible, like the Good Samaritan, can inspire conversations about how we can be more inclusive and understanding. As we practice mercy, we foster an environment where every individual feels valued regardless of their background.

Future Predictions: A World Changed by Mercy

Imagine a world where mercy is the norm. Communities filled with individuals who not only forgive but uplift one another create stronger bonds and a sense of belonging. By investing in the next generation through teachings on mercy, we lay the foundation for a more compassionate society. Young people eager to pursue this type of meaningful change can become catalysts for transformation in their communities.

Personal Reflection and Inspiration

When we think about the true essence of mercy, it's crucial to remember the moments we've all experienced where kindness has left a lasting impact. Whether it's a friend comforting us in sorrow or a family member reaching out just when we needed it, these are reminders that we, too, can choose to act with compassion. Sharing these stories within our families can inspire young hearts and encourage them to make mercy a part of their daily lives.

Overcoming Misconceptions About Mercy

Some may view mercy as a sign of weakness, believing that being merciful makes them vulnerable or taken advantage of. However, true strength lies in the ability to show love in the face of adversity. It is important to correct this misconception by highlighting how forgiving others can lead to personal liberation and emotional healing. By teaching young ones the real depth of mercy, we guide them towards becoming resilient and empathetic leaders in their own right.

Exploring What 'Everything Happens for a Reason' Means for Our Faith

Update Understanding the Phrase 'Everything Happens for a Reason' As we navigate through life’s ups and downs, many of us hear the phrase, "Everything happens for a reason." This saying can provide comfort in challenging times, reinforcing our belief that there is a greater purpose behind the events we experience. But what does it truly mean, especially from a Christian perspective? Understanding this concept can enhance one's spiritual growth and resilience in the face of adversity.In Everything Happens for a Reason, the discussion dives into how challenges can lead to spiritual growth, exploring key insights that sparked deeper analysis on our end. The Biblical Foundation of Purpose In Romans 8:28, it is stated, "And we know that in all things God works for the good of those who love him, who have been called according to his purpose." This encourages believers to trust that every event, whether joyous or challenging, is under God’s sovereign plan. The understanding of purpose can lead to a profound sense of peace, especially during troubling times. Finding Meaning in Difficult Times Challenges often serve as divine opportunities for growth. When faced with hardship, many find themselves seeking God more fervently, leading to a deeper relationship with Him. This pursuit can be particularly enlightening for young people and families, as sharing these experiences together not only strengthens bonds but also builds a shared faith foundation. Personal Stories and Real-Life Application Consider John, a young person who faced dramatic changes in his life. After losing his job, he felt despair, but upon taking time for reflection and prayer, he found that this period of uncertainty opened doors to opportunities he never considered before. Sharing such testimonies with friends and family can inspire a community and encourage others to see the positivity that can emerge from adversity. The Importance of Community Support Support from church communities plays a critical role in affirming that everything happens for a reason. By engaging in discussions, sharing stories, and being there for each other, congregations foster an atmosphere of love and acceptance. This collective environment can help individuals navigate tough times, reinforcing their beliefs amid uncertainty. Actions We Can Take How can you actively look for the reasons behind life’s challenges? Here are some actionable insights: Engage in Regular Prayer: Consistent communication with God can illuminate purpose in confusing situations. Join a Bible Study Group: Discussing scripture with others offers new perspectives on life's challenges. Document Your Journey: Writing down experiences and their lessons can foster reflection and growth. Each action allows individuals to connect more deeply with their faith and support systems, ultimately fostering resilience and hope.
